SDC Department Spotlight: Office Administration

The people who make up an office administration team play a critical role in helping a business run smoothly. As a constant component across every industry, these essential team members uphold the standards of a cohesive team. For Administrative Professional’s Day (April 27), we took a dive into our office to spotlight some of SDC’s own administrative team. 

SDC Office Administration

Office administrative professionals can be categorized as those who perform clerical, administrative, and other supportive office duties. We chose several people from our office team to break down what it means to be an administrative professional. 

In a world of uncertain shipment dates and supplier delays, our Purchasing Administrator and Office Secretary, Kathy, says staying on top of purchasing is a top priority. As soon as a request is submitted, it is entered into the system and then monitored for prompt delivery. She works with the entire SDC team on a daily basis. It’s no surprise that the people Kathy works with, and the family environment, are her favorite aspects of being part of the SDC team. Kathy helps team leaders and management stay ahead of deadlines, enforcing the project timeline.

With a growing list of quotes and purchasing requests, a few keys to being successful are staying organized and keeping a clear line of communication with both the customer and the SDC team. This helps engineers order the right parts while building relationships with our global supplier network.

For added purchasing help, along with supplying quotes and spare parts, we have Brady, SDC Sales Associate. The focus of this area of purchasing is essential for both the internal team and for customers. Working hand-in-hand with engineers, Brady helps to source released parts and machine drawings from our own in-house CNC shop and from SDC preferred vendors. As a customer-facing role, the sales associate provides quotes for the highest-quality parts at the lowest cost.

On the Business Development team, Ashley oversees sales, marketing, and business operations. Working directly with managers, she forecasts and analyzes business capacity to assist in quoting new projects. The accurate lead times and delivery dates that are created in these quotes are extremely important and help our management team with a project timeline.  

Ashley’s favorite part about working at SDC is the culture – “There’s always something new to learn and everyone is willing to help drive the company forward… I think the people you work with make a big difference and I think SDC is fortunate to have built a great team that makes coming to work interesting and fun.”
